The figure-skimming, floral lace white gown Florence Pugh wore to the Elle Style Awards in London had me humming “Here comes the bride….” Though it would take a pretty daring bride to walk down the aisle in a dress quite that sheer, to be fair.
The textured lace fabric of Pugh’s Alexander McQueen gown is both stunning and mostly see-through—as are many of Pugh’s most iconic red-carpet looks. The open-back halter dress hugs the actor’s figure until the skirt opens up at the knees and swells into a short train. For a bit of contrast, Pugh styled the über-feminine gown with an electric blue manicure and a spiky, Karen-adjacent pixie hairstyle. A few choice Tiffany & Co. jewels completed the ensemble.
